#include "qwaylandvulkaninstance_p.h"
#include "qwaylandwindow_p.h"
#include "qwaylandscreen_p.h"
#include "qwaylanddisplay_p.h"
QT_BEGIN_NAMESPACE
namespace QtWaylandClient {
QWaylandVulkanInstance::QWaylandVulkanInstance(QVulkanInstance *instance)
: m_instance(instance)
{
loadVulkanLibrary(QStringLiteral("vulkan"));
}
QWaylandVulkanInstance::~QWaylandVulkanInstance() = default;
void QWaylandVulkanInstance::createOrAdoptInstance()
{
QByteArrayList extraExtensions;
extraExtensions << QByteArrayLiteral("VK_KHR_wayland_surface");
initInstance(m_instance, extraExtensions);
if (!m_vkInst)
return;
m_getPhysDevPresSupport = reinterpret_cast<PFN_vkGetPhysicalDeviceWaylandPresentationSupportKHR>(
m_vkGetInstanceProcAddr(m_vkInst, "vkGetPhysicalDeviceWaylandPresentationSupportKHR"));
if (!m_getPhysDevPresSupport)
qWarning() << "Failed to find vkGetPhysicalDeviceWaylandPresentationSupportKHR";
}
bool QWaylandVulkanInstance::supportsPresent(VkPhysicalDevice physicalDevice,
uint32_t queueFamilyIndex,
QWindow *window)
{
if (!m_getPhysDevPresSupport || !m_getPhysDevSurfaceSupport)
return true;
auto *w = static_cast<QWaylandWindow *>(window->handle());
if (!w) {
qWarning() << "Attempted to call supportsPresent() without a valid platform window";
return false;
}
wl_display *display = w->display()->wl_display();
bool ok = m_getPhysDevPresSupport(physicalDevice, queueFamilyIndex, display);
VkSurfaceKHR surface = QVulkanInstance::surfaceForWindow(window);
VkBool32 supported = false;
m_getPhysDevSurfaceSupport(physicalDevice, queueFamilyIndex, surface, &supported);
ok &= bool(supported);
return ok;
}
VkSurfaceKHR QWaylandVulkanInstance::createSurface(QWaylandWindow *window)
{
VkSurfaceKHR surface = VK_NULL_HANDLE;
if (!m_createSurface) {
m_createSurface = reinterpret_cast<PFN_vkCreateWaylandSurfaceKHR>(
m_vkGetInstanceProcAddr(m_vkInst, "vkCreateWaylandSurfaceKHR"));
}
if (!m_createSurface) {
qWarning() << "Failed to find vkCreateWaylandSurfaceKHR";
return surface;
}
VkWaylandSurfaceCreateInfoKHR surfaceInfo;
memset(&surfaceInfo, 0, sizeof(surfaceInfo));
surfaceInfo.sType = VK_STRUCTURE_TYPE_WAYLAND_SURFACE_CREATE_INFO_KHR;
surfaceInfo.display = window->display()->wl_display();
surfaceInfo.surface = window->wlSurface();
VkResult err = m_createSurface(m_vkInst, &surfaceInfo, nullptr, &surface);
if (err != VK_SUCCESS)
qWarning("Failed to create Vulkan surface: %d", err);
return surface;
}
void QWaylandVulkanInstance::presentAboutToBeQueued(QWindow *window)
{
auto *w = static_cast<QWaylandWindow *>(window->handle());
if (!w) {
qWarning() << "Attempted to call presentAboutToBeQueued() without a valid platform window";
return;
}
w->handleUpdate();
}
} // namespace QtWaylandClient
QT_END_NAMESPACE
